Output 721e5878a995aef01ec94a3fcd012cbcb6a13f9e46b0f14a1ba5cf8c20d22915:6

value
3838771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0e9c8dbdd5e3eab619f55d687df877f51edb60a OP_EQUAL
address
3LjeY5oUYKw4XakMSWguewYQV6ABk7uvoC
transaction
721e5878a995aef01ec94a3fcd012cbcb6a13f9e46b0f14a1ba5cf8c20d22915
spent
true